Sometimes google indexes that kind of …Redirects incoming links to the proper URL based on the site url. Description. Search engines consider www.somedomain.com and somedomain.com to be two different URLs when they both go to the same location. This SEO enhancement prevents penalty for duplicate content by redirecting all incoming links to one or the other. Maybe you should put this option in the settings. You can remove the canonical URL from being output by using the wpseo_canonical developer filter. You can use the following code example and add this to your site’s functions.php file in order to implement it: add_filter ( 'wpseo_canonical', '__return_false' );

Aug 21, 2017 · The ‘rel alternate’ tag is similar to the canonical tag, but unlike the canonical tag, the alternate tag can be used to establish a relationship between pages that have an entirely different version of the ‘same’ content.
